Cutting Aluminium with Miter Saws - Tips and Tricks

Successfully cutting aluminium with a power miter requires some unique techniques. Initially, use a specialized blade intended to non-ferrous materials; a standard wood circular saw will quickly become dull . Diminishing the speed, often to around 3000 RPM, is also important to prevent melting and a rough finish . Moreover , applying lubricant – such as mineral oil – can drastically reduce heat buildup and improve the quality of your cut . Finally, remember to regularly wear eye protection as aluminum particles are often jagged .
